My goal was to do something on the cheap so I could easily ship them and give them away. If I do something not so cheap, I'll first need to come up with the money to purchase the items outright, then sell them back to you.

And there are things where I can't simply buy the amount I need. I was looking at temporary tattoos, but I would have to order at least 1000, not for a price break, but shops that do these types of things won't consider an order unless they have a guaranteed sale amount. Which is just good business sense, but bad for me.
